> I have the genuine HAKKO FX-951 (ESD safe)
solder station which is
> essential for good soldering. It does cost
double the other guys but
> the "sleep" mode is very nice as tip temp is
dropped to 450F when
> solder iron is parked in its holder. It returns
to 670F (temp fully
> adjustable) a few seconds after I take the iron
out of the holder.
> This feature really extends life of the tips.
Having a professional
> station really makes my little business of
building kits much better/easier.
